A SENATE RESOLUTION

TO RECOGNIZE AND HONOR CHARLES E. BARNES OF GREER FOR HIS OUTSTANDING COMMUNITY AND PUBLIC SERVICE TO THE PEOPLE OF SOUTH CAROLINA.

Whereas, it is with great pleasure that the South Carolina Senate honors individuals who freely give of their time and resources for the good of others; and

Whereas, Charles E. Barnes of Greer has contributed valuable community and public service to the citizens of the Palmetto State and is thereby worthy of praise; and

Whereas, in preparation for his life's work, he earned an associate degree at Greenville Technical College in criminal justice, and he is a graduate of Leadership Greer. A former South Carolina state constable, he has been a commissioned deputy law enforcement officer for the South Carolina Department of Natural Resources since 1989. He serves with Greenville's Friends of the NRA Committee (chair) and is a member of the Greer Mitigation Advisory Committee; and

Whereas, presently chief lake warden/security manager for the Greer Commission of Public Works, Chuck Barnes has served the people of South Carolina for more than thirty-three years at the commission, twenty-three of those years watching over Lake Robinson and Lake Cunningham; and

Whereas, Chuck Barnes believes strongly in active community involvement, and he demonstrates that conviction far beyond his daily work. He has served with the former Greer Rescue team and is a former Greer Family Festival board member and member of the Cancer Relay for Life team. He assists Boy Scouts with their Eagle Scout merit badges through projects at the lakes, makes Career Day presentations at local high schools, and speaks to local Boy Scout and Cub Scout groups, and the Lions Club, Rotary Club, and Ruritan Club; and

Whereas, a dedicated outdoorsman, he cofounded the Greer Family Fest Bass Tournament and serves with the Youth Fishing Derby (Hooked on Fishing Not on Drugs), Friends of Lake Robinson, and Cooking Committee for the Harry Hampton Wildlife Fund; and

Whereas, the members of the Senate recognize that the success of the State of South Carolina, the strength of its communities, and the vitality of American society as a whole depend, in great measure, upon the dedication of individuals like Chuck Barnes who use their talents and resources to serve others. Now, therefore,

Be it resolved by the Senate:

That the members of the South Carolina Senate, by this resolution, recognize and honor Charles E. Barnes of Greer for his outstanding community and public service to the people of South Carolina.

Be it further resolved that a copy of this resolution be provided to Charles E. Barnes.
